Hitting Common Weight Loss Mistakes Sabotaging Your Success
Many people struggle to achieve their beginner weight loss mistakes weight loss goals because they unknowingly make common mistakes. Monitoring your calories is crucial, but neglecting portion control can easily counteract those efforts. Similarly, concentrating solely on cardio often overlooks the importance of strength training for developing muscle mass, which boosts metabolism. Another common pitfall is missing to include sufficient protein in your diet, causing to reduced protein synthesis. Lastly, don't underestimate the power of steady sleep and stress management, as these factors can have a significant impact on your weight loss.
To enhance your chances of success, it's essential to identify these common mistakes and formulate a sustainable weight loss plan that incorporates a balanced approach to nutrition, exercise, and lifestyle.

Exposing the Biggest Weight Loss Myths and Mistakes
Embarking on a weight loss journey can feel like navigating a labyrinth of conflicting information. Regrettably, the fitness world is rife with myths and misconceptions that often lead to frustration and setbacks. It's essential to separate fact from fiction and avoid common pitfalls. One prevalent myth is that carbs are the enemy, leading many to restrict them entirely. In reality, complex carbs provide essential energy and fiber. Another misconception is that weight loss happens overnight. It's a step-by-step process that requires consistency.
- Instead| relying on crash diets, focus on sustainable lifestyle changes.
- Listen to your body and honor its cues regarding hunger and fullness.
- Stay away from comparing yourself to others; every individual is unique.
Remember, the key to successful weight loss lies in a holistic approach that combines nutritious eating with regular movement. By debunking these common myths and avoiding these pitfalls, you can set yourself up for lasting success.
